Introduction to Online Trading: Building Your Investment Portfolio

Categories :

You&#39ve most likely heard the theory that backtesting is the crystal ball of fx trading, supplying a glimpse into the potential foreseeable future overall performance of a fx robotic. Whilst there&#39s no magic included, there is a science to rigorously assessing a investing strategy&#39s viability by way of historic info analysis.

You&#39re about to embark on a journey that will arm you with the resources and understanding to meticulously scrutinize each and every aspect of a forex trading robot before you entrust it with a solitary penny of your cash. As you get ready to sift via the complexities of backtesting, remember that the hard work you put in now could really nicely be the linchpin in your investing approach, separating you from the a lot of who experience the markets unprepared.

The question lingers: how can you make certain that your backtesting process is each comprehensive and efficient? Stay with me, and we&#39ll discover the essential steps and frequent pitfalls in the planet of forex robot ic backtesting with each other.

Knowing Fx Robotic Backtesting

To properly gauge the potential efficiency of a Fx robot, it&#39s essential to understand the approach and intricacies of backtesting. This methodical method entails historical info to check the robot&#39s technique, making sure it&#39s not simply a theoretical assemble but a practical instrument. You&#39ll appraise the robotic&#39s decisions as if they were executed in genuine-time, but with the gain of hindsight. This analytical method enables you to scrutinize the strategy&#39s robustness, identifying how it might complete in numerous market place conditions.

You need to delve into threat evaluation, figuring out the method&#39s exposure to likely losses. This includes examining the drawdown, which displays the robot&#39s premier drop in funds. It&#39s not just about the profitability on paper you&#39re searching for sustainability and resilience in the confront of industry volatility. By methodically dissecting previous efficiency, you can infer the amount of threat linked with the robotic&#39s buying and selling algorithms.

Getting ready Historical Data

Just before launching into backtesting your Forex robot, you should meticulously prepare your historical data, making certain its precision and relevance for the analysis you&#39re about to perform. Information integrity is paramount you&#39re hunting for the greatest high quality info that reflects correct market place circumstances. This indicates verifying that the info established is full, with no lacking periods or erratic spikes that could skew your final results.

Tick accuracy is equally essential. Considering that Forex trading robots typically capitalize on tiny value movements, getting tick-by-tick information can make a important distinction in the fidelity of your backtesting. This granularity permits you to see the specific cost adjustments and simulates actual buying and selling with larger precision.

Commence by sourcing your historic info from trustworthy vendors, analyzing the day ranges, and making sure they align with your backtesting needs. Scrutinize the data for any anomalies or gaps. If you locate discrepancies, handle them before you commence, as these can lead to inaccurate backtesting final results.

Once you&#39ve verified the data&#39s integrity and tick accuracy, structure it in line with your backtesting software&#39s requirements. This usually contains setting the correct time zone and making sure the knowledge is in a compatible file kind. Only following these measures can you confidently transfer ahead, being aware of your robot is getting examined against a practical illustration of the market.

Environment Up Your Testing Atmosphere

After your historic info is in order, you&#39ll want to configure the testing environment to mirror the conditions beneath which your Forex trading robotic will function. Selecting application is the first vital stage. Select a platform that enables for comprehensive backtesting abilities and supports the distinct parameters and indicators your robotic makes use of. Guarantee the software can simulate different marketplace situations and makes it possible for you to modify leverage, unfold, and slippage configurations to mirror realistic investing situations.

Threat management is an crucial factor in environment up your screening surroundings. Define threat parameters that align with your investing approach, such as environment stop-decline orders, get-revenue levels, and the maximum drawdown you&#39re willing to settle for. The software ought to empower you to product these threat administration controls precisely to assess how your Foreign exchange robot would control adverse market movements.

Methodically scrutinize every aspect of the tests atmosphere, from the good quality of the info feed to the execution velocity that the computer software simulates. These components must intently mimic the actual trading surroundings to acquire reliable backtesting results. By meticulously configuring your screening setting, you&#39ll obtain insightful data that could significantly increase your robot&#39s overall performance in stay marketplaces.

Analyzing Backtesting Outcomes

Analyzing the backtesting outcomes with a crucial eye, you&#39ll discover the strengths and weaknesses of your Foreign exchange robot&#39s strategy below simulated industry situations. It&#39s critical to evaluate not just profitability but also the chance assessment metrics. Look at the greatest drawdown and the Sharpe ratio to realize the risk-altered returns. Are the drawdown intervals brief and shallow, or does your robot undergo from prolonged intervals of losses?

You&#39ll also want to scrutinize the technique robustness. A strong method performs effectively across different industry conditions and over extended durations. Check out for regularity in the backtesting outcomes. Are earnings evenly dispersed or are they the outcome of a couple of massive gains? If it&#39s the latter, your robotic may be much less sturdy than you consider.

Next, analyze the acquire rate and the risk-reward ratio. A higher win charge with a minimal risk-reward ratio can be deceptive small market shifts could wipe out gains. Conversely, a lower acquire fee with a high risk-reward ratio might survive industry volatility far better. Make sure these components align with your threat tolerance and trading ambitions.

Methodically parsing through these specifics, you&#39ll hone in on the correct functionality of your Fx robot, enabling you to make informed decisions about its use in live trading.

Optimizing Forex Robotic Performance

To increase your Forex robotic&#39s efficiency, you&#39ll need to have to fine-tune its parameters, ensuring it adapts to shifting marketplace dynamics and maintains profitability. This approach requires a meticulous chance assessment to recognize prospective weaknesses in the robotic&#39s approach. You have to assess the drawdowns and the total risk-to-reward ratio to ensure that the robot doesn&#39t expose your cash to undue danger.

Technique refinement is the up coming essential phase. Delve into the particulars of the robotic&#39s selection-making process. Look at the indicators and time frames it makes use of to make trades. Modify these parameters dependent on historic market place performance data to improve the robot&#39s entry and exit points. This could mean tightening end-reduction configurations or altering the circumstances under which the robotic will take income.

Bear in mind that markets evolve, and a static robot is often a dropping a single. Repeatedly monitor your Fx robot&#39s overall performance towards real-time industry situations. Change its parameters as necessary to keep an edge in the marketplace. It&#39s not a set-and-overlook solution it&#39s a dynamic device that needs normal updates and refinements to preserve rate with the Fx marketplace&#39s fluctuations. Your aim is to generate a resilient, adaptive trading program that can weather conditions industry volatility and provide steady results.


Soon after meticulously backtesting your fx robot, you&#39ve gained critical insights.

You&#39ve prepped historical data, set up a robust tests setting, and dissected the results.

Now, it&#39s obvious that optimizing overall performance hinges on tweaking algorithms with precision.

Bear in mind, backtesting isn&#39t infallible true-globe problems can diverge.

So, remain vigilant, continuously refine your strategy, and use these results as a compass, not a map, to navigate the unpredictable forex trading marketplace.

Leave a Reply

Your email address will not be published. Required fields are marked *